JavaTM 2 Platform
Standard Ed. 5.0

ÀÎÅÍÆäÀ̽º
javax.naming.Context »ç¿ë

Context¸¦ »ç¿ëÇÏ°í ÀÖ´Â ÆÐÅ°Áö
javax.naming ³×ÀÓ ¼­ºñ½º¿¡ ¾×¼¼½ºÇϱâ À§ÇÑ Å¬·¡½º ¹× ÀÎÅÍÆäÀ̽º¸¦ Á¦°øÇÕ´Ï´Ù.  
javax.naming.directory javax.naming ÆÐÅ°Áö¸¦ È®ÀåÇØ, µð·ºÅ丮 ¼­ºñ½º¿¡ ¾×¼¼½º ÇÏ´Â ±â´ÉÀ» Á¦°øÇÕ´Ï´Ù.  
javax.naming.event ³×ÀÌ¹Ö ¹× µð·ºÅ丮 ¼­ºñ½º¿¡ ¾×¼¼½º ÇÏ´Â °æ¿ì, À̺¥Æ® ÅëÁö¸¦ Áö¿ø ÇÏ°í ÀÖ½À´Ï´Ù.  
javax.naming.ldap LDAPv3 È®Àå Á¶ÀÛ°ú ÄÁÆ®·ÑÀ» Áö¿ø ÇÕ´Ï´Ù.  
javax.naming.spi javax.naming ¹× °ü·Ã ÆÐÅ°Áö¿¡ÀÇÇØ ³×ÀÌ¹Ö ¼­ºñ½º ¹× µð·ºÅ丮 ¼­ºñ½º¿¡ÀÇ ¾×¼¼½º¸¦ µ¿ÀûÀ¸·Î Ç÷¯±× ÀÎ ÇÏ´Â ¼ö´ÜÀ» Á¦°øÇÕ´Ï´Ù.  
javax.sql.rowset.spi ½áµåÆÄƼÀÇ º¥´õ°¡ µ¿±â ÇÁ·Î¹ÙÀÌ´õÀÇ ±¸ÇöÀ¸·Î »ç¿ëÇØ¾ß Çϴ ǥÁØ Å¬·¡½º ¹× ÀÎÅÍÆäÀ̽ºÀÔ´Ï´Ù.  
 

javax.naming ¿¡¼­ÀÇ Context »ç¿ë
 

Context¸¦ ±¸ÇöÇÏ°í ÀÖ´Â javax.naming Ŭ·¡½º
 class InitialContext
          ÀÌ Å¬·¡½º´Â ³×ÀÌ¹Ö Á¶ÀÛÀ» ½ÇÇàÇϱâ À§ÇÑ °³½Ã ÄÁÅؽºÆ® ÀÔ´Ï´Ù.
 

Context ·Î¼­ ¼±¾ðµÇ°í ÀÖ´Â javax.naming Çʵå
protected  Context CannotProceedException. altNameCtx
          ÁöÁ¤µÇ´Â altName¿¡ °ü·ÃÇÑ ÄÁÅؽºÆ®¸¦ Æ÷ÇÔÇÕ´Ï´Ù.
protected  Context InitialContext. defaultInitCtx
          NamingManager.getInitialContext()¸¦ È£ÃâÇÑ °á°ú¸¦ º¸°ü À¯ÁöÇÏ´Â ÇʵåÀÔ´Ï´Ù.
 

Context¸¦ µ¹·ÁÁÖ´Â javax.naming ¸Þ¼­µå
 Context Context. createSubcontext (Name  name)
          »õ·Î¿î ÄÁÅؽºÆ®¸¦ ÀÛ¼ºÇØ ¹ÙÀεå ÇÕ´Ï´Ù.
 Context InitialContext. createSubcontext (Name  name)
           
 Context Context. createSubcontext (String  name)
          »õ·Î¿î ÄÁÅؽºÆ®¸¦ ÀÛ¼ºÇØ ¹ÙÀεå ÇÕ´Ï´Ù.
 Context InitialContext. createSubcontext (String  name)
           
 Context CannotProceedException. getAltNameCtx ()
          ÀÌ ¿¹¿ÜÀÇ altNameCtx Çʵ带 ÃëµæÇÕ´Ï´Ù.
protected  Context InitialContext. getDefaultInitCtx ()
          NamingManager.getInitialContext()¸¦ È£ÃâÇØ Ãʱâ ÄÁÅؽºÆ®¸¦ ÃëµæÇØ, defaultInitCtx ·Î ij½¬¿¡ Æ÷ÇÔÇÕ´Ï´Ù.
abstract  Context ReferralException. getReferralContext ()
          ¸Þ¼­µå¸¦ °è¼ÓÇÏ´Â ½ÃÁ¡ÀÇ ÄÁÅؽºÆ®¸¦ ²¨³À´Ï´Ù.
abstract  Context ReferralException. getReferralContext (Hashtable <?,?> env)
          È¯°æ ÇÁ·ÎÆÛƼ¸¦ »ç¿ëÇÏ´Â ¸Þ¼­µå¸¦ °è¼ÓÇÏ´Â ½ÃÁ¡ÀÇ ÄÁÅؽºÆ®¸¦ ²¨³À´Ï´Ù.
protected  Context InitialContext. getURLOrDefaultInitCtx (Name  name)
          name¸¦ ÇØ°áÇÏ´Â ÄÁÅؽºÆ®¸¦ ÃëµæÇÕ´Ï´Ù.
protected  Context InitialContext. getURLOrDefaultInitCtx (String  name)
          Ä³¸¯ÅÍ ¶óÀθí name¸¦ ÇØ°áÇÏ´Â ÄÁÅؽºÆ®¸¦ ÃëµæÇÕ´Ï´Ù.
 

Context ÇüÀÇ ÆĶó¹ÌÅ͸¦ °¡Áö´Â javax.naming ¸Þ¼­µå
 void CannotProceedException. setAltNameCtx (Context  altNameCtx)
          ÀÌ ¿¹¿ÜÀÇ altNameCtx Çʵ带 ¼³Á¤ÇÕ´Ï´Ù.
 

javax.naming.directory ¿¡¼­ÀÇ Context »ç¿ë
 

javax.naming.directory ¿¡¼­ÀÇ Context ¼­ºê ÀÎÅÍÆäÀ̽º
 interface DirContext
          µð·ºÅ丮 ¼­ºñ½º ÀÎÅÍÆäÀ̽º·Î °´Ã¼¿¡ °ü·ÃµÈ ¼Ó¼ºÀÇ Ã¼Å© ¹× º¯°æÀÇ ¸Þ¼­µå ¹× µð·ºÅ丮 °Ë»öÀÇ ¸Þ¼­µå¸¦ Æ÷ÇÔÇÕ´Ï´Ù.
 

Context¸¦ ±¸ÇöÇÏ°í ÀÖ´Â javax.naming.directory Ŭ·¡½º
 class InitialDirContext
          ÀÌ Å¬·¡½º´Â µð·ºÅ丮 Á¶ÀÛÀ» ½ÇÇàÇϱâ À§ÇÑ °³½Ã ÄÁÅؽºÆ® ÀÔ´Ï´Ù.
 

javax.naming.event ¿¡¼­ÀÇ Context »ç¿ë
 

javax.naming.event ¿¡¼­ÀÇ Context ¼­ºê ÀÎÅÍÆäÀ̽º
 interface EventContext
          ÄÁÅؽºÆ® À¸·Î ÁöÁ¤µÈ °´Ã¼°¡ º¯°æµÇ¾úÀ» ¶§¿¡ Æ®¸®°Å µÇ´Â À̺¥Æ®ÀÇ ÅëÁö¸¦ ¹Þ´Â ¸®½º³ÊÀÇ µî·Ï/µî·Ï ÇØÁ¦¿¡ °üÇÑ ¸Þ¼­µå¸¦ Æ÷ÇÔÇÕ´Ï´Ù.
 interface EventDirContext
          µð·ºÅ丮 ÄÁÅؽºÆ® À¸·Î ÁöÁ¤µÈ °´Ã¼°¡ º¯°æµÇ¾úÀ» ¶§¿¡ Æ®¸®°Å µÈ À̺¥Æ®ÀÇ ÅëÁö¸¦ ¹Þ´Â ¸®½º³ÊÀÇ µî·Ï¿¡ °üÇÑ ¸Þ¼­µå¸¦ Æ÷ÇÔÇÕ´Ï´Ù.
 

javax.naming.ldap ¿¡¼­ÀÇ Context »ç¿ë
 

javax.naming.ldap ¿¡¼­ÀÇ Context ¼­ºê ÀÎÅÍÆäÀ̽º
 interface LdapContext
          ÀÌ ÀÎÅÍÆäÀ̽º´Â LDAPv3 ½ºÅ¸ÀÏÀÇ ÄÁÆ®·ÑÀ» °¡Áö´Â Á¶ÀÛ°ú LDAPv3 ½ºÅ¸ÀÏÀÇ È®Àå Á¶ÀÛÀ» ½ÇÇàÇÒ ¼ö ÀÖ´Â ÄÁÅؽºÆ®¸¦ ³ªÅ¸³À´Ï´Ù.
 

Context¸¦ ±¸ÇöÇÏ°í ÀÖ´Â javax.naming.ldap Ŭ·¡½º
 class InitialLdapContext
          ÀÌ Å¬·¡½º´Â LDAPv3 ½ºÅ¸ÀÏÀÇ È®Àå Á¶ÀÛ ¹× È®Àå ÄÁÆ®·ÑÀ» ½ÇÇàÇϱâ À§ÇÑ °³½Ã ÄÁÅؽºÆ® ÀÔ´Ï´Ù.
 

Context¸¦ µ¹·ÁÁÖ´Â javax.naming.ldap ¸Þ¼­µå
abstract  Context LdapReferralException. getReferralContext ()
          ÄÁÆ®·ÑÀº »ç¿ëÇÏÁö ¾Ê°í, ÄÁÅؽºÆ® ÀÇ È¯°æÀ» »ç¿ëÇØ ¸Þ¼­µå¸¦ °è¼ÓÇÏ´Â ½ÃÁ¡ÀÇ ÄÁÅؽºÆ®¸¦ °ËÃâÇÕ´Ï´Ù.
abstract  Context LdapReferralException. getReferralContext (Hashtable <?,?> env)
          ÄÁÆ®·ÑÀº »ç¿ëÇÏÁö ¾Ê°í, ȯ°æ ÇÁ·ÎÆÛƼ¸¦ »ç¿ëÇØ ¸Þ¼­µå¸¦ °è¼ÓÇÏ´Â ½ÃÁ¡ÀÇ ÄÁÅؽºÆ®¸¦ °ËÃâÇÕ´Ï´Ù.
abstract  Context LdapReferralException. getReferralContext (Hashtable <?,?> env, Control [] reqCtls)
          ¿ä±¸ ÄÁÆ®·Ñ ¹× ȯ°æ ÇÁ·ÎÆÛƼ¸¦ »ç¿ëÇØ, ¸Þ¼­µå¸¦ °è¼ÓÇÏ´Â ½ÃÁ¡ÀÇ ÄÁÅؽºÆ®¸¦ ²¨³À´Ï´Ù.
 

Context ÇüÀÇ ÆĶó¹ÌÅ͸¦ °¡Áö´Â javax.naming.ldap ¸Þ¼­µå
static Control ControlFactory. getControlInstance (Control  ctl, Context  ctx, Hashtable <?,?> env)
          ±âÁ¸ÀÇ ÄÁÆ®·Ñ ÆÑÅ丮¸¦ »ç¿ëÇÏ´Â ÄÁÆ®·ÑÀ» ÀÛ¼ºÇÕ´Ï´Ù.
 

javax.naming.spi ¿¡¼­ÀÇ Context »ç¿ë
 

Context¸¦ µ¹·ÁÁÖ´Â javax.naming.spi ¸Þ¼­µå
static Context NamingManager. getContinuationContext (CannotProceedException  cpe)
          ÄÁÅؽºÆ® Á¶ÀÛÀ» °è¼ÓÇÏ´Â ÄÁÅؽºÆ®¸¦ »ý¼ºÇÕ´Ï´Ù.
static Context NamingManager. getInitialContext (Hashtable <?,?> env)
          ÁöÁ¤µÈ ȯ°æ ÇÁ·ÎÆÛƼ¸¦ »ç¿ëÇØ, Ãʱâ ÄÁÅؽºÆ®¸¦ »ý¼ºÇÕ´Ï´Ù.
 Context InitialContextFactory. getInitialContext (Hashtable <?,?> environment)
          À̸§ Çؼ®À» °³½ÃÇÏ´Â Ãʱâ ÄÁÅؽºÆ®¸¦ »ý¼ºÇÕ´Ï´Ù.
static Context NamingManager. getURLContext (String  scheme, Hashtable <?,?> environment)
          ÁöÁ¤µÈ URL schema ID¿¡ ÄÁÅؽºÆ®¸¦ »ý¼ºÇÕ´Ï´Ù.
 

Context ÇüÀÇ ÆĶó¹ÌÅ͸¦ °¡Áö´Â javax.naming.spi ¸Þ¼­µå
 Object ObjectFactory. getObjectInstance (Object  obj, Name  name, Context  nameCtx, Hashtable <?,?> environment)
          ÁöÁ¤µÈ À§Ä¡ Á¤º¸ ¶Ç´Â ÂüÁ¶ Á¤º¸¸¦ »ç¿ëÇØ, °´Ã¼¸¦ »ý¼ºÇÕ´Ï´Ù.
static Object NamingManager. getObjectInstance (Object  refInfo, Name  name, Context  nameCtx, Hashtable <?,?> environment)
          ÁöÁ¤µÈ °´Ã¼ ¹× ȯ°æ¿¡ °´Ã¼ÀÇ ÀνºÅϽº¸¦ »ý¼ºÇÕ´Ï´Ù.
static Object DirectoryManager. getObjectInstance (Object  refInfo, Name  name, Context  nameCtx, Hashtable <?,?> environment, Attributes  attrs)
          ÁöÁ¤µÈ °´Ã¼, ¼Ó¼º ¹× ȯ°æ¿¡ °´Ã¼ÀÇ ÀνºÅϽº¸¦ »ý¼ºÇÕ´Ï´Ù.
 Object DirObjectFactory. getObjectInstance (Object  obj, Name  name, Context  nameCtx, Hashtable <?,?> environment, Attributes  attrs)
          À§Ä¡ Á¤º¸ ¶Ç´Â ÂüÁ¶ Á¤º¸ ¹× ÁöÁ¤µÈ ¼Ó¼ºÀ» »ç¿ëÇØ, °´Ã¼¸¦ »ý¼ºÇÕ´Ï´Ù.
 Object StateFactory. getStateToBind (Object  obj, Name  name, Context  nameCtx, Hashtable <?,?> environment)
          °´Ã¼ÀÇ ¹ÙÀεù »óŸ¦ ÃëµæÇÕ´Ï´Ù.
static Object NamingManager. getStateToBind (Object  obj, Name  name, Context  nameCtx, Hashtable <?,?> environment)
          °´Ã¼ÀÇ ¹ÙÀεù »óŸ¦ ÃëµæÇÕ´Ï´Ù.
static DirStateFactory.Result DirectoryManager. getStateToBind (Object  obj, Name  name, Context  nameCtx, Hashtable <?,?> environment, Attributes  attrs)
          ¿øÀÇ °´Ã¼ ¹× ±× ¼Ó¼ºÀÌ ÁöÁ¤µÇ¾úÀ» ¶§¿¡ °´Ã¼ÀÇ ¹ÙÀεù »óŸ¦ ÃëµæÇÕ´Ï´Ù.
 DirStateFactory.Result DirStateFactory. getStateToBind (Object  obj, Name  name, Context  nameCtx, Hashtable <?,?> environment, Attributes  inAttrs)
          º¯È¯ ´ë»óÀÇ °´Ã¼ ¹× ¼Ó¼ºÀ» ¹ÙÀεù Çϱâ À§Çؼ­ °´Ã¼ »óŸ¦ ÃëµæÇÕ´Ï´Ù.
 

Method parameters in javax.naming.spi with type arguments of type Context
 ResolveResult Resolver. resolveToClass (Name  name, Class <? extends Context > contextType)
          À̸§À» ºÎºÐÀûÀ¸·Î ÇØ°áÇÕ´Ï´Ù.
 ResolveResult Resolver. resolveToClass (String  name, Class <? extends Context > contextType)
          À̸§À» ºÎºÐÀûÀ¸·Î ÇØ°áÇÕ´Ï´Ù.
 

javax.sql.rowset.spi ¿¡¼­ÀÇ Context »ç¿ë
 

Context ÇüÀÇ ÆĶó¹ÌÅ͸¦ °¡Áö´Â javax.sql.rowset.spi ¸Þ¼­µå
static void SyncFactory. setJNDIContext (Context  ctx)
          JNDI À̸§ °ø°£À¸·ÎºÎÅÍ SyncProvider ±¸ÇöÀ» ¾ò´Â Ãʱâ JNDI ÄÁÅؽºÆ®¸¦ ¼³Á¤ÇÕ´Ï´Ù.
 


JavaTM 2 Platform
Standard Ed. 5.0

Copyright 2004 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ms . Documentation Redistribution Policy µµ ÂüÁ¶ÇϽʽÿÀ.